Severe Uncontrolled Asthma: A Multidisciplinary Approach to Diagnosis, Co-Management, and Advanced Therapies Course

Severe Uncontrolled Asthma: A Multidisciplinary Approach to Diagnosis, Co-Management, and Advanced Therapies

Asthma is a global health problem that affects approximately 300 million people in all age and ethnic groups. There is an estimated 250,000 deaths each year related to or resulting from Asthma. Treatment guidelines can be difficult to interpret, and it is often challenging for providers to keep abreast of new therapies and updates in guidelines. This program aims to improve physician knowledge about emerging therapies and treatments on severe uncontrolled asthma.

Management of Advanced Pulmonary Sarcoidosis Course

Management of Advanced Pulmonary Sarcoidosis

Pulmonary sarcoidosis is responsible for most morbidity, mortality, and healthcare use in sarcoidosis. Advanced pulmonary sarcoidosis accounts for most of the poor outcomes. This presentation will focus on identification of advanced pulmonary sarcoidosis and the challenges in managing these patients.
